Wings vs Storm Prediction

The Dallas Wings look to snap a two-game losing streak with a victory on the road Tuesday when visiting the Seattle Storm. Dallas is 1-6 and tied for last in the WNBA with Connecticut, six games behind first-place. Dallas lost to the Chicago Sky 94-83 on Saturday. Through the first seven games of the regular season, Dallas’ only victory was 109-87 over the Connecticut Sun. Keep up to date with the WNBA with our expert WNBA picks.

Arike Ogunbowale is the leading scorer for Dallas, averaging 17.3 points per game. Paige Buecker is second in scoring and the leader in assists, averaging 14.7 points and 6.7 assists per game. Myisha Hines-Allen is the leading rebounder, averaging 5.6 rebounds per game. Dallas scores an average of 85.0 points per game, shooting 43.7% overall and 32.9% from 3-point territory.

The Seattle Storm look to snap a three-game losing streak with a victory at home on Thursday when hosting Dallas. Seattle is 3-4 and seventh in the league standings, four games behind first-place. Seattle lost its third straight when falling to the Las Vegas Aces 75-70 on Sunday night. The Storm opened the season winning three of the first four, but have lost each of the last three. 

Skylar Diggins is leading Dallas in scoring and assists, averaging 17.9 points and 6.6 assists per game. Nneka Ogwumike is second in scoring and the leading rebounder, averaging 16.9 points and 9.0 rebounds per game. Seattle has three players who average double figures in scoring. The Storm score an average of 78.7 points per game, shooting 45.7% overall and 34.1% from 3-point territory.
